What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Richland Center, Wisconsin?

In Richland Center, WI, the average monthly cost for assisted living typically ranges from $3,500 to $5,500, depending on the facility, level of care needed, and apartment size. This is generally lower than the Wisconsin state average and significantly lower than national averages. Costs usually cover room, meals, basic utilities, housekeeping, and personal care assistance. It's important to contact facilities directly for specific pricing, as some may offer all-inclusive rates while others use a tiered pricing model based on care needs.

Are there any local resources in Richland County to help pay for assisted living?

Yes, Richland County and the State of Wisconsin offer several resources. The Wisconsin Department of Health Services administers programs like Family Care and IRIS (Include, Respect, I Self-Direct), which can provide financial assistance for eligible seniors. Locally, the Aging and Disability Resource Center (ADRC) of Richland County is a key resource for information on Medicaid waivers, veteran's benefits, and other funding options. They can be contacted at (608) 647-2888 for personalized guidance on navigating payment assistance specific to the Richland Center area.

What types of on-site medical services are commonly available at assisted living facilities in Richland Center?

Assisted living facilities in Richland Center, WI, commonly provide medication management, assistance with activities of daily living (ADLs), and regular health monitoring. Many facilities coordinate with local healthcare providers such as the Richland Hospital and clinics for physician visits, physical therapy, and lab services. Some may have visiting nurses or therapists. However, it's important to note that assisted living is not a skilled nursing facility; for 24/7 medical care, a nursing home would be required. Always verify the specific medical services and partnerships with each facility in Richland Center.

How does Wisconsin state licensing affect assisted living facilities in Richland Center?

All assisted living facilities in Richland Center must be licensed by the State of Wisconsin as Community-Based Residential Facilities (CBRFs). This licensing ensures they meet specific standards for safety, staff training, resident care, and physical environment. The Wisconsin Department of Health Services (DHS) conducts regular inspections, and you can review facility licensing and any survey reports through the DHS website. This state regulation provides a baseline of quality and safety for residents in Richland Center and across Wisconsin.
